Couples Retreat

Critic Reviews

23
Metascore
Generally Unfavorable
positive
2(7%)
mixed
7(26%)
negative
18(67%)
Showing 27 Critic Reviews
67
Entertainment Weekly
Thanks to Vaughn, Favreau, and the stray sharp lines that pop out of everyone else, the film at least offers the lively sound of egos that still know how to swing.
63
ReelViews
Despite being mediocre and largely forgettable, Couples Retreat is not unpleasant, although it's easier to recommend it for home viewing than for a trip to a theater.
50
St. Louis Post-Dispatch
In Couples Retreat, it's Favreau, not Vaughn, who is wound up, and this vacation comedy goes nowhere.
50
The Hollywood Reporter
A good idea for a sophisticated comedy lurks within the latest Jon Favreau-Vince Vaughn collaboration, Couples Retreat, but the filmmakers lack the courage of their convictions. So the payoff is mixed at best.
50
Chicago Sun-Times
Among the better things in the movie, I count Vaughn's well-timed and smart dialogue.
50
Philadelphia Inquirer
The story and the humor get progressively skimpier than an Ipanema bikini.
50
New York Daily News
You'll have a few laughs, for sure. Just don't expect to enjoy yourself as much as everybody on screen.
40
Variety
Those involved got to spend weeks at a Bora Bora luxury resort; all we get is this not lousy but unmemorable tropical-vacation comedy.
38
USA Today
Tedious, unromantic, sophomoric and only sporadically funny.
